Quick answer

Kachhauha is a village in Manpur Tehsil of Umaria district in Madhya Pradesh. Its Census location code is 467976.

About Kachhauha village record

Kachhauha is listed under Manpur Tehsil in Umaria district. The location hierarchy and code fields help distinguish this record from villages with similar names.

The Census 2011 record reports population 2,702, 676 households, area 1,189.22 hectares.
